Grade | C | Mn | Si | P | S | Cr | Ni | Mo | N | Ti | Nb + Ta | Fe |
---|---|---|---|---|---|---|---|---|---|---|---|---|
304 | 0.07 max |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 18.0–20.0 | 8.0–10.5 | – | – | – | – | Balance |
304L | 0.03 max |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 18.0–20.0 | 8.0–12.0 | – | 0.10 max | – | – | Balance |
304H | 0.04–0.10 |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 18.0–20.0 | 8.0–10.5 | – | 0.10 max | – | – | Balance |
309 | 0.20 max | 2.0 max | 1.0 max | 0.045 max | 0.03 max | 22–24 | 12–15 | – | – | – | – | Balance |
310 | 0.25 max | 2.0 max | 1.5 max | 0.045 max | 0.03 max | 24–26 | 8.0–12.0 | – | – | – | – | Balance |
310S | 0.08 max | 2.0 max | 1.5 max | 0.045 max | 0.03 max | 24–26 | 19–22 | – | – | – | – | Balance |
316 | 0.08 max |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 16.0–18.0 | 10.0–14.0 | 2.0–3.0 | 0.10 max | – | – | Balance |
316L | 0.03 max |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 16.0–18.0 | 10.0–14.0 | 2.0–3.0 | 0.10 max | – | – | Balance |
316Ti | 0.08 max |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 16.0–18.0 | 10.0–14.0 | 2.0–3.0 | 0.10 max | 5x(C+N)–0.70 | – | Balance |
317 | 0.08 max | 2.0 max | 1.0 max | 0.040 max | 0.03 max | 18.0–20.0 | 11.0–14.0 | 3.0–4.0 | – | – | – | Balance |
317L | 0.035 max | 2.0 max | 1.0 max | 0.040 max | 0.03 max | 18.0–20.0 | 11.0–15.0 | 3.0–4.0 | – | – | – | Balance |
321 | 0.08 max |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 17.0–19.0 | 9.0–12.0 | – | 0.10 max | 5x(C+N)–0.70 | – | Balance |
321H | 0.04–0.10 | 2.0 max | 0.75 max | 0.045 max | 0.03 max | 17.0–19.0 | 9.0–12.0 | – | 0.10 max | 5x(C+N)–0.70 | – | Balance |
347 | 0.08 max | 2.0 max | 1.0 max | 0.045 max | 0.03 max | 17.0–19.0 | 9.0–13.0 | – | – | – | ≤1.0 | Balance |
347H | 0.04–0.10 | 2.0 max | 1.0 max | 0.045 max | 0.03 max | 17.0–19.0 | 9.0–13.0 | – | – | – | ≤1.0 | Balance |
904L | 0.02 max | 2.0 max | 1.0–2.0 | 0.045 max | 0.035 max | 19.0–23.0 | 23.0–28.0 | 4.0–5.0 | 1.0–2.0 | – | ≤2.0 | Balance |
Grade | Tensile Strength (ksi / MPa) | Yield Strength 0.2% (ksi / MPa) | Elongation (%) | Hardness (Brinell) MAX | Hardness (Rockwell B) MAX |
---|---|---|---|---|---|
304 | 75 / 515 | 30 / 205 | 40 | 201 | 92 |
304L | 70 / 485 | 25 / 170 | 40 | 201 | 92 |
304H | 75 / 515 | 30 / 205 | 40 | 201 | 92 |
309 | 89.9 / 620 | 45 / 310 | 45 | – | – |
310 | 75 / 515 | 30 / 205 | 35 | – | – |
310S | 75 / 515 | 30 / 205 | 35 | – | – |
316 | 75 / 515 | 30 / 205 | 40 | 217 | 95 |
316L | 70 / 485 | 25 / 170 | 40 | 217 | 95 |
316Ti | 515 MPa | 205 MPa | 35 | 205 | 75 |
317 | 75 / 515 | 30 / 205 | 35 | – | – |
317L | 75 / 515 | 30 / 205 | 35 | – | – |
321 / 321H | 75 / 515 | 30 / 205 | 40 | 217 | – |
347 / 347H | 75 / 515 | 30 / 205 | 40 | 201 | 95 |
904L | 490 MPa | 220 MPa | 36 | 150 | 70–90 (typical) |
